广告
返回顶部
首页 > 资讯 > 数据库 >添加redo日志组和添加日志组多元化
  • 788
分享到

添加redo日志组和添加日志组多元化

2024-04-02 19:04:59 788人浏览 泡泡鱼
摘要

查看redo日志组的状态和日志的位置. sql> select * from v$log;     GROUP#  &n

查看redo日志组的状态和日志的位置.

 

sql> select * from v$log;

 

    GROUP#   THREAD#  SEQUENCE#      BYTES BLOCKSIZE          MEMBERS ARCSTATUS         FIRST_CHANGE#FIRST_TIME   NEXT_CHANGE# NEXT_TIME

-------------------- ---------- ---------- ---------- ---------- --- ----------------------- ------------ ------------ ------------

 1           1              10  52428800          512                1YES INACTIVE               102400224-NOV-15         1026535 24-NOV-15

 2           1              11  52428800          512                1YES ACTIVE               102653524-NOV-15         1039876 27-NOV-15

 3           1              12  52428800          512                1NO CURRENT               1039876 27-NOV-15      2.8147E+14

 

SQL> col memberfor a50

SQL> select * from v$logfile;

 

    GROUP# STATUS  TYPE   MEMBER                                    IS_

---------- -------------- ---------------------------------------- ---

 3           ONLINE /u01/apps/oracle/oradata/orcl/redo03.log NO

 2           ONLINE /u01/apps/oracle/oradata/orcl/redo02.log NO

 1           ONLINE /u01/apps/oracle/oradata/orcl/redo01.log NO

建立系统要存放日志组的路径.

SQL> !mkdir -p/u01/apps/oracle/oradata/orcl/redo

SQL> alter database add logfile group4('/u01/apps/oracle/oradata/orcl/redo/redo04.log') size 50M;

Database altered.

给每个redo日志组建立多元化.

SQL> alter database add logfilemember '/u01/apps/oracle/oradata/orcl/redo/redo011.log' to group 1;

 

Databasealtered.

 

SQL> alter database add logfilemember '/u01/apps/oracle/oradata/orcl/redo/redo022.log' to group 2;

 

Databasealtered.

 

SQL> alter database add logfilemember '/u01/apps/oracle/oradata/orcl/redo/redo033.log' to group 3;

 

Databasealtered.

 

SQL> alter database add logfilemember '/u01/apps/oracle/oradata/orcl/redo/redo044.log' to group 4;

 

Databasealtered.

 

查看redo的状态,组合4没有被使用,所以切几次日志,组合4已生效.

SQL> select * from v$log;

 

    GROUP#   THREAD#  SEQUENCE#      BYTES BLOCKSIZE          MEMBERS ARCSTATUS               FIRST_CHANGE# FIRST_TIME   NEXT_CHANGE# NEXT_TIME

-------------------- ---------- ---------- ---------- ---------- --- ----------------------------- ------------ ------------ ------------

 1           1              10  52428800          512                2YES INACTIVE                     102400224-NOV-15               1026535 24-NOV-15

 2           1              11  52428800          512                2YES INACTIVE                     102653524-NOV-15               1039876 27-NOV-15

 3           1              12  52428800          512                2NO CURRENT                     103987627-NOV-15            2.8147E+14

 4           1               0  52428800          512                2YES UNUSED                          0                             0

SQL>select * fromv$logfile;

 

    GROUP# STATUS  TYPE   MEMBER                                              IS_

----------------- ------- -------------------------------------------------- ---

 3           ONLINE /u01/apps/oracle/oradata/orcl/redo03.log              NO

 2           ONLINE /u01/apps/oracle/oradata/orcl/redo02.log              NO

 1           ONLINE /u01/apps/oracle/oradata/orcl/redo01.log              NO

 4           ONLINE /u01/apps/oracle/oradata/orcl/redo/redo04.log      NO

 1 INVALID ONLINE /u01/apps/oracle/oradata/orcl/redo/redo011.log     NO

 2 INVALID ONLINE /u01/apps/oracle/oradata/orcl/redo/redo022.log     NO

 3 INVALID ONLINE /u01/apps/oracle/oradata/orcl/redo/redo033.log     NO

 4 INVALID ONLINE /u01/apps/oracle/oradata/orcl/redo/redo044.log     NO

 

SQL>alter systemswitch logfile;

Systemaltered.

 

SQL>/

Systemaltered.

 

SQL>/

Systemaltered.

 

SQL>/

Systemaltered.

 

查看日志组多元化

SQL>select * fromv$log;

 

    GROUP#   THREAD#  SEQUENCE#      BYTES BLOCKSIZE          MEMBERS ARCSTATUS               FIRST_CHANGE# FIRST_TIME   NEXT_CHANGE# NEXT_TIME

-------------------- ---------- ---------- ---------- ---------- --- ----------------------------- ------------ ------------ ------------

 1           1              14  52428800          512                2YES INACTIVE                     104102627-NOV-15               1041029 27-NOV-15

 2           1              15  52428800          512                2YES INACTIVE                     104102927-NOV-15               1041037 27-NOV-15

 3           1              16  52428800          512                2NO CURRENT                     104103727-NOV-15            2.8147E+14

 4           1              13  52428800          512                2YES INACTIVE                     104100727-NOV-15               1041026 27-NOV-15

SQL>select * fromv$logfile;

 

    GROUP# STATUS  TYPE   MEMBER                                              IS_

----------------- ------- -------------------------------------------------- ---

 3           ONLINE /u01/apps/oracle/oradata/orcl/redo03.log              NO

 2           ONLINE /u01/apps/oracle/oradata/orcl/redo02.log              NO

 1           ONLINE /u01/apps/oracle/oradata/orcl/redo01.log              NO

 4           ONLINE /u01/apps/oracle/oradata/orcl/redo/redo04.log      NO

 1           ONLINE /u01/apps/oracle/oradata/orcl/redo/redo011.log     NO

 2           ONLINE /u01/apps/oracle/oradata/orcl/redo/redo022.log     NO

 3           ONLINE /u01/apps/oracle/oradata/orcl/redo/redo033.log     NO

 4           ONLINE /u01/apps/oracle/oradata/orcl/redo/redo044.log     NO

 


您可能感兴趣的文档:

--结束END--

本文标题: 添加redo日志组和添加日志组多元化

本文链接: https://www.lsjlt.com/news/40045.html(转载时请注明来源链接)

有问题或投稿请发送至: 邮箱/279061341@qq.com    QQ/279061341

本篇文章演示代码以及资料文档资料下载

下载Word文档到电脑,方便收藏和打印~

下载Word文档
猜你喜欢
  • 添加redo日志组和添加日志组多元化
    查看redo日志组的状态和日志的位置. SQL> select * from v$log;     GROUP#  &n...
    99+
    2022-10-18
  • Oracle日志组中如何添加冗余文件和日志组
    这篇文章将为大家详细讲解有关Oracle日志组中如何添加冗余文件和日志组,小编觉得挺实用的,因此分享给大家做个参考,希望大家阅读完这篇文章后可以有所收获。 rac中需要指定th...
    99+
    2022-10-19
  • Oracle 10g 添加、删除日志组
    做日常巡检的时候发现alert日志中有这个错误Thread 1 cannot allocate new log, sequence 319708Checkpoint not complete 这个...
    99+
    2022-10-18
  • 如何为oracle添加重做日志组及重做日志成员
    本篇内容主要讲解“如何为oracle添加重做日志组及重做日志成员”,感兴趣的朋友不妨来看看。本文介绍的方法操作简单快捷,实用性强。下面就让小编来带大家学习“如何为oracle添加重做日志组及重做日志成员”吧...
    99+
    2022-10-18
  • Django日志logging的配置和自定义添加方式
    目录一、日志的概念二、Django日志1.logging模块默认定义了以下几个日志等级2. logging模块的使用方式介绍三、Logging提供的模块级别的函数四、Logging日...
    99+
    2023-05-12
    Django日志logging logging的配置 logging自定义添加
  • 11g RAC和增加日志组大小和数量
    这篇文章给大家介绍11g RAC和增加日志组大小和数量,内容非常详细,感兴趣的小伙伴们可以参考借鉴,希望对大家能有所帮助。 备库关闭日志应用: SQL> select status fr...
    99+
    2022-10-19
  • 添加和删除InnoDB数据和日志文件的方法
    这篇文章主要介绍“添加和删除InnoDB数据和日志文件的方法”,在日常操作中,相信很多人在添加和删除InnoDB数据和日志文件的方法问题上存在疑惑,小编查阅了各式资料,整理出简单好用的操作方法,希望对大家解...
    99+
    2022-10-18
  • Go Web编程添加服务器错误和访问日志
    目录前言初始化日志记录器添加错误日志添加访问日志前言 错误日志和访问日志是一个服务器必须支持的功能,我们教程里使用的服务器到目前为止还没有这两个功能。正好前两天也写了篇介绍logru...
    99+
    2022-11-13
  • vue可ctrl,shift多选,可添加标记日历组件详细
    目录一、 按照 "日", "一", "二", "三", "四", &qu...
    99+
    2022-11-13
  • Go Web编程添加服务器错误和访问日志的方法
    这篇文章主要介绍了Go Web编程添加服务器错误和访问日志的方法的相关知识,内容详细易懂,操作简单快捷,具有一定借鉴价值,相信大家阅读完这篇Go Web编程添加服务器错误和访问日志的方法文章都会有所收获,下面我们一起来看...
    99+
    2023-07-02
软考高级职称资格查询
编程网,编程工程师的家园,是目前国内优秀的开源技术社区之一,形成了由开源软件库、代码分享、资讯、协作翻译、讨论区和博客等几大频道内容,为IT开发者提供了一个发现、使用、并交流开源技术的平台。
  • 官方手机版

  • 微信公众号

  • 商务合作